<content type="html">&lt;p&gt;Tetrahydrogestrinone, also known as THG or less technically &lt;a href=&quot;/title/The+Clear&quot;&gt;The Clear&lt;/a&gt;, is an &lt;a href=&quot;/title/anabolic+steroid&quot;&gt;anabolic steroid&lt;/a&gt; chemically similar to &lt;a href=&quot;/title/gestrinone&quot;&gt;gestrinone&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;/title/trenbolone&quot;&gt;trenbolone&lt;/a&gt;. THG is a potent &lt;a href=&quot;/title/agonist&quot;&gt;agonist&lt;/a&gt; for &lt;a href=&quot;/title/androgen&quot;&gt;androgen&lt;/a&gt; receptors, estimated to be at least 10 times as potent as the comparable steroid &lt;a href=&quot;/title/trenbolone&quot;&gt;trenbolone&lt;/a&gt;, meaning that it builds &lt;a href=&quot;/title/muscle&quot;&gt;muscle&lt;/a&gt; and burns &lt;a href=&quot;/title/fat&quot;&gt;fat&lt;/a&gt; extremely quickly at very small dosages (about 5mg or &quot;just a few drops under the tongue&quot;). Unfortunately for the people using it, it is also an extremely potent agonist for &lt;a href=&quot;/title/progesterone&quot;&gt;progesterone&lt;/a&gt; receptors, so it's also likely to halt natural &lt;a href=&quot;/title/testosterone&quot;&gt;testosterone&lt;/a&gt; production, leading to significant &lt;a href=&quot;/title/side+effects&quot;&gt;side effects&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;It was invented by &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Patrick+Arnold&quot;&gt;Patrick Arnold&lt;/a&gt; in the late 1990s with funding provided by &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Victor+Conte&quot;&gt;Victor Conte&lt;/a&gt;'s company, &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Bay+Area+Laboratory+Co-operative&quot;&gt;Bay Area Laboratory Co-operative&lt;/a&gt;. BALCO was a legitimate distributor of dietary supplements on the surface, but was also involved in the distribution of various illegal steroids to professional-level &lt;a href=&quot;/title/coach&quot;&gt;coaches&lt;/a&gt; and athletes. <content type="html">&lt;p&gt;5 Days a Stranger is a &lt;a href=&quot;/title/freeware&quot;&gt;freeware&lt;/a&gt; &lt;a href=&quot;/title/horror&quot;&gt;horror&lt;/a&gt; &lt;a href=&quot;/title/adventure+game&quot;&gt;adventure game&lt;/a&gt; released on September 29, 2003. It was designed and written by &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Ben+%2522Yahtzee%2522+Croshaw&quot;&gt;Ben &quot;Yahtzee&quot; Croshaw&lt;/a&gt; (better known for his more recent work, &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Zero+Punctuation&quot;&gt;Zero Punctuation&lt;/a&gt;). The game was created using the &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Adventure+Game+Studio&quot;&gt;Adventure Game Studio&lt;/a&gt; engine, and was extremely well-received by the AGS community, receiving five awards. Due to the reception, Yahtzee made a series of sequels which would eventually become known as the &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Chzo+Mythos&quot;&gt;Chzo Mythos&lt;/a&gt; -- however, these sequels are very different from this game, featuring a more &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Lovecraftian&quot;&gt;Lovecraftian&lt;/a&gt; style of horror, while this one is more like a simple &lt;a href=&quot;/title/ghost+story&quot;&gt;ghost story&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;

It takes a sugar maple growing in the northeastern United States nearly 40 years to reach a diameter of 12 inches, wide enough to &lt;a href=&quot;/title/tap&quot;&gt;tap&lt;/a&gt; for maple &lt;a href=&quot;/title/sap&quot;&gt;sap&lt;/a&gt;, more than half a lifetime for most of us.  A tree this size will yield about 10 gallons of sap in a season, which gets boiled down to a quart of maple syrup. &lt;p&gt;

One quart.&lt;p&gt;

A quart of fancy grade maple syrup at &lt;a href=&quot;/title/retail&quot;&gt;retail&lt;/a&gt; prices will get you about $15-20 dollars. To get this quart of syrup, 10 gallons of sap needs to be boiled down, either using wood or &lt;a href=&quot;/title/petroleum&quot;&gt;petroleum&lt;/a&gt; for fuel. <content type="html">&lt;p&gt; The &lt;a href=&quot;/title/2008+US+Presidential+Election&quot;&gt;2008 US Presidential Election&lt;/a&gt; was historic for many reasons. One of the most obvious is that it led to the election of America's first &lt;a href=&quot;/title/African-American&quot;&gt;African-American&lt;/a&gt; president, but it also had other things that made it significant. It was the first election since &lt;a href=&quot;/title/1952+US+Presidential+Election&quot;&gt;1952&lt;/a&gt; in which none of the candidates involved were an incumbent &lt;a href=&quot;/title/president&quot;&gt;president&lt;/a&gt; or incumbent or past &lt;a href=&quot;/title/vice-president&quot;&gt;vice-president&lt;/a&gt;. It was the first time in United States history that two sitting Senators ran against each other. And it was the first time that major party candidates from &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Alaska&quot;&gt;Alaska&lt;/a&gt; and &lt;a href=&quot;/title/Hawaii&quot;&gt;Hawaii&lt;/a&gt; ran in an election.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t; But before the general election, there was a primary election, and in retrospect, it might have been just as important in the long run. While the Republican Primary was concluded fairly quickly, the Democratic Primary was a long and complicated struggle, being contested until the finish.
